CHANGING THE THREAD SPOOLS This section provides details on the spool thread indicators in addition to the procedure for easily changing the spools. Memo • This feature is not available if [Manual Color Sequence] has been set to [ON] in the settings screen. About spool thread indicators When it is necessary to replace the thread spool, the machine automatically stops embroidering and the screen shown below appears. In addition, when a new pattern is selected, the screen shown below appears. Change the thread spools according to their new assignments. Memo • To use a different thread color than the one that was specified, use the temporary needle bar setting key, and then change the thread color setting. (page 120) • To minimize changing the thread spools, frequently used thread colors can be specifically assigned to certain needle bars. (page 121) Easily changing the thread spools When replacing the thread spools, it is necessary to re-thread the upper thread. However, the thread spools can easily be changed when replacing a thread spool whose thread is correctly threaded through the machine.
